Spectrometers are the instruments used to collect important information about a star's composition from Earth. By analyzing the light emitted or absorbed by a star, spectrometers can identify the presence of various elements and molecules based on their unique spectral lines. This technique, known as spectroscopy, allows astronomers to determine the chemical makeup, temperature, mass, and other properties of stars.

Astronomers can collect information about the composition, temperature, density, and motion of astronomical objects by using spectrographs. Spectrographs break down light from celestial objects into its component wavelengths, revealing details about the object's physical and chemical properties. This information helps astronomers better understand the nature and behavior of stars, galaxies, and other astronomical phenomena.
A common instrument that gathers information and sends it back to Earth is a satellite. Satellites can collect various types of data, including images, weather information, and scientific measurements, and transmit this data to ground stations for analysis. They are essential for communication, navigation, and Earth observation. Examples include weather satellites and Earth observation satellites like Landsat.
A telescope collects information by gathering and focusing light or other electromagnetic radiation from distant objects in the universe. It uses lenses or mirrors to magnify the images of these objects, allowing astronomers to observe and study their properties. By analyzing the light captured—such as its intensity, wavelength, and spectrum—scientists can gain insights into the composition, distance, and behavior of celestial bodies. Different types of telescopes, such as optical, radio, and infrared telescopes, are designed to collect specific ranges of electromagnetic waves.

An anemometer is the instrument typically used to collect data for wind speed. It measures the speed of the wind by capturing the rate at which it moves over the device's sensors.
An atmosphere probe is a spacecraft or instrument designed to study the atmospheric conditions of a planet or moon. It is typically launched into space and sent to the target celestial body to collect data such as temperature, pressure, composition, and other relevant atmospheric properties.
